Photo credit: PACAFThe United States and Australia are exploring an unprecedented level of air combat integration that could allow US air force pilots to command Australia's MQ-28 Ghost Bat autonomous combat drones during future coalition operations.This was underscored by the MQ-28’s participation at a major exercise earlier this year, lessons from which are feeding into the Air Force’s evolving plans for its forthcoming Collaborative Combat Aircraft (CCA) drone fleets.Speaking at the Air & Space forces association's warfare symposium, Gen Kevin Schneider, commander of Pacific air forces (PACAF), said the US air force is working closely with Australia to explore the possibility of allowing American pilots to command the Royal Australian air force's MQ-28 Ghost Bat drones.“Grateful that we were able to incorporate some of this in Valiant Shield or to be a part of it. I’d say most of the interaction in Valiant Shield was within our test community,” Schneider said.He further stated that the US air force's experimental operations squadron responsible for testing Collaborative Combat Aircraft (CCA) platforms was closely integrated with Australia's MQ-28 Ghost Bat development efforts, enabling a strong exchange of information and cooperation between the two countries' test and development teams.The US air force’s initial CCA force is set to consist of a mixture of General Atomics FQ-42 Dark Merlin and Anduril FQ-44 Fury drones. These are the two types now in development as part of the initial phase, or Increment 1, of the program.At Valiant Shield, the MQ-28 flew together with one of the US air force’s new F-15EX Eagle II fighters, among a host of other American and allied aircraft. Boeing and the RAAF have previously demonstrated airborne control of the drone via an E-7A Wedgetail airborne early warning and control plane.About MQ-28 Ghost Bat:The MQ-28 Ghost Bat is an uncrewed Collaborative Combat Aircraft (CCA) developed by Boeing defence Australia in partnership with the Royal Australian Air Force (RAAF). Boeing describes the platform as a "force multiplier" designed to support advanced multi-mission air combat by teaming with crewed aircraft and delivering affordable mass and rapid capability insertion for allied forces.According to Boeing, the MQ-28 measures 11.7 metres (38 feet) in length and has a range of more than 2,000 nautical miles (over 3,700 kilometres). The aircraft features a modular nose section, allowing operators to rapidly swap mission payloads for different operational requirements.Boeing says the Ghost Bat is designed to undertake a range of missions, including intelligence, surveillance and reconnaissance (ISR), electronic warfare, force protection and strike support, while operating either autonomously or in coordination with crewed platforms.If the concept of cross-national control is realised, it could enable US and Australian pilots to share command of autonomous drones during coalition missions, significantly enhancing operational flexibility, interoperability and combat effectiveness in the Indo-Pacific.
